A Gentle Introduction to Git - by SuperSimpleDev

The most easy-to-understand Git course for people with no experience.

4.75 (162 reviews)
Udemy
platform
English
language
Programming Languages
category
A Gentle Introduction to Git - by SuperSimpleDev
6,754
students
34 mins
content
Nov 2021
last update
FREE
regular price

What you will learn

Learn Git by through a real-world example: Recreating the "version history" feature of Google Docs and Microsoft Word.

Install Git and learn the basic concepts of commits, staging area, and version history.

Get comfortable creating a version history for your code using Git.

Learn view previous versions of your code and restore a previous version in case you mess up!

Why take this course?

A gentle, easy-to-understand introduction to Git for people with no experience. This course teaches Git through a real-world example: recreating the "Version History" feature of Google Docs and Microsoft Word.

What is Git?

Git is a tool developers use to create a version history for our code. For example, if we're working on a feature and changing 20 different files of code, what if we mess up and want to reverse all those changes? How do we remember what we changed in all 20 files?

Git solves this problem by providing a history for your code where you can look at previous versions of your code or go back to a previous version in case you mess up.

Why Should I Know Git?

If you want to be a professional developer, you'll need to know Git as all companies use it in their development workflows. Git is essential when you're working on a big project with thousands or even millions of lines of code to have track of which code is changing and who made the changes.

What do I Learn in this Course?

We will start off with the basics by learning how to install Git, how to set up Git to track your code for changes, how to create a version history for your code, and how to view previous versions of your code and how to go back to a previous version in case you mess up.

Topics Covered

  • How to install Git

  • Set up a Git repository

  • Create a version history of your code

  • Fundamental concepts: commit, staging, etc.

  • Viewing previous versions of your code

  • Restoring a previous version of your code

Screenshots

A Gentle Introduction to Git - by SuperSimpleDev - Screenshot_01A Gentle Introduction to Git - by SuperSimpleDev - Screenshot_02A Gentle Introduction to Git - by SuperSimpleDev - Screenshot_03A Gentle Introduction to Git - by SuperSimpleDev - Screenshot_04

Reviews

Nicolás
April 7, 2023
Explanations in simple words and good examples is what you are going to find here. I hope this course goes deeper, but for a start, this course does the job!
Panagiotis
October 6, 2022
The only thing I didn't like is that it has instructions only for windows and mac, but not for linux!
Diego
July 23, 2022
ya conozco mucho de Git pero ayuda a refrescar la memoria, agregando que para alguien que no sepa nada de Git, lo puede ayudar mucho a entender como funciona la herramienta.
Mukesh
April 18, 2022
This is an excellent introduction to Git. The instructor explained the concepts clearly with examples.
Emmanuele
November 16, 2021
A little but very neat course. At times too fast and less detailed than hoped but surely a great introduction. 5 stars all well deserved!

Charts

Price

A Gentle Introduction to Git - by SuperSimpleDev - Price chart

Rating

A Gentle Introduction to Git - by SuperSimpleDev - Ratings chart

Enrollment distribution

A Gentle Introduction to Git - by SuperSimpleDev - Distribution chart
4397176
udemy ID
11/14/2021
course created date
11/15/2021
course indexed date
Angelcrc Seven
course submited by